Hirdetés
- Google Pixel topik
- Poco F7 – bajnokesélyes
- Garmin Fenix 8 Pro - nézz az ég felé!
- Yettel topik
- Motorola Edge 50 Neo - az egyensúly gyengesége
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- Fotók, videók mobillal
- Samsung Galaxy S23 és S23+ - ami belül van, az számít igazán
- Samsung Galaxy Watch6 Classic - tekerd!
- iPhone topik
Új hozzászólás Aktív témák
-
Agony
aktív tag
válasz
sztanozs
#15921
üzenetére
Ja és ha nem fáj nagyon, akkor átrakhatnád class-based-re a kódot...
Megtisztel a bizalmad, de mint mondtam PHP 0 vagyok, a célnak így is tökéletesen megfelel.

Én is csak segíteni próbálok egy ismerősnek, hogy az 1001 nevezést ne e-mailekből és cetlikről kelljen összevadásznia. -
Agony
aktív tag
válasz
sztanozs
#15919
üzenetére
Elnézést pontatlanul fogalmaztam és félreértettem az előző nemleges válaszod.
A kód tökéletesen működik amit írtál, a kérdés lényege az lett volna, hogy lehet-e az eredményeket versenyszámok szerint külön táblázatba elszeparálni egymástól, de nagyjából sikerült megoldani.Köszönöm szépen a segítséget.
-
Agony
aktív tag
válasz
sztanozs
#15916
üzenetére
Az megvalósítható, hogy a következő lekérdezés timestamp értéke az előző utolsó értékét vegye fel +30perc és arra kezdje rászámolni újra a versenyzők 2 perceit?
Mert most ez az első lekérdezés:
$result = mysqli_query($con,"SELECT * FROM nevezesek where verseny=1 and versenyszam = '01. Futószáras versenyszám'");
Ez a második:
$result2 = mysqli_query($con2,"SELECT * FROM nevezesek where verseny=1 and versenyszam = '02. Kezdő gyermek ügyességi versenyszám'");
... és így tovább ahány versenyszám van, de a második lekérdezés táblázatában már az első versenyszám utolsó idejének 30 perccel megnövelt értékével kellene kezdődnie.
-
Agony
aktív tag
válasz
sztanozs
#15914
üzenetére
Köszi szépen a gyors választ.
Még annyit szeretnék megkérdezni, hogy a következő versenyszáma kezdése ebből hol állítható be?Meg kell ismételni a táblázatot, módosítva az SQL lekérdezést a következő versenyszámra és már eleve az előző timestamp értéket kezdi el növelgetni ismét 2 percekkel?
Mert kb. 10-12 versenyszám követi egymást ezeket kellene egymásra építeni időben, hogy kialakuljon egy napirend féleség. -
Agony
aktív tag
Sziasztok!
PHP-val kapcsolatban szeretnék segítséget kérni egy probléma áthidalására:
Adott egy verseny amire a nevezőket mysql tábla tartalmazza és a PHP oldal innen listázza ki egy táblázatba.
Eddig csak be voltak sorszámozva egyszerűen, hogy egy változónak alapértékként 1-et adtam, aztán a táblázat minden sorában növeltem az értékét.A problémám az, hogy szeretnék ha sorszám helyett idő lenne és a versenyen belül az egymást versenyszámok tervezhetőek lennének időben.
Például: Az első versenyszám 9:00-kor kezdődik és minden versenyző 2 percet vesz igénybe, tehát 3 induló esetén az első 9:00-kor a másik 9:02-kor a harmadik 9:04-kor kezdene.
A második versenyszám viszont már az első versenyszámra nevezettek függvényében alakulna és fel kell számolni egy fix időt, mondjuk 30 percet a pálya átépítésére, így a fentiek alapján 9:34-kor kezdődhetne a második versenyszám.Most így van megoldva az első versenyszám, és ez ismétlődik annyiszor ahány versenyszáma van, nyilván más-más sql lekérdezéssel. Tudom elég puruttya de abszolút PHP amatőr vagyok, szóval elnézést a tákolt kivitelezésért.

mysqli_set_charset($con, "utf8");
$result = mysqli_query($con,"SELECT * FROM nevezesek where verseny=1 and versenyszam = '01. Futószáras versenyszám'");
$counter = 1;
$timestamp = strtotime('09:00');
$time = date('H:i', $timestamp);
echo "<table border='1'>
<tr>
<th>Sorrend</th>
<th>Indulás ideje</th>
<th>Lovas neve</th>
<th>Ló neve</th>
<th>Edző neve</th>
<th>Egyesület neve</th>
<th>Nevezés ideje</th>
<th>Versenyszám</th>
</tr>";
while($row = mysqli_fetch_array($result)) {
echo "<tr>";
echo "<td>" . $counter . "</td>";
echo "<td>" . $time . "</td>";
echo "<td>" . $row['lovas'] . "</td>";
echo "<td>" . $row['lo'] . "</td>";
echo "<td>" . $row['edzo'] . "</td>";
echo "<td>" . $row['egyesulet'] . "</td>";
echo "<td>" . $row['nevezes'] . "</td>";
echo "<td>" . $row['versenyszam'] . "</td>";
echo "</tr>";
$counter++;
$time++;
}
echo "</table>";
mysqli_close($con);
?> -
Agony
aktív tag
Sziasztok!
Teljesen amatőr vagyok a PHP-hoz, de találtam magamnak egy érdekes kihívást és ehhez szeretnék egy kis iránymutatást kérni hozzáértőktől.
Egy egyszerű oldalt csináltam amin a látogatók jelentkezhetnek versenyekre, azon belül pedig versenyszámokra és egy mysql lekérdezésből láthatják is az addig benevezetteket.
Eddig nem is volt bonyolult kb. zéró php és mysql tudással pár óra alatt össze lehetett dobni, viszont szeretnék ha tudnák törölni és módosítani is a nevezéseiket, hogy ne csak az adminon keresztül intézhessék.Ez -szerintem- csak felhasználói fiókokkal lehet megoldani ezért kerestem erre a célra egy regisztrációs és login scriptet, amit kicsit személyre szabtam és sikerült működésre bírni, viszont itt a nulla php tudásomnak köszönhetően léket kaptam. :S
A login oldal kész van, ezen belül három aloldal van (versenyek, nevezés, nevezéseim), de sajnos ötletem sincs, hogy ezen belül, hogy oldjam meg, hogy a userek kezelhessék a saját nevezéseiket.
Ismertek esetleg erre vonatkozólag valami jó tutorialt? Az se baj, ha az egészet elölről kell kezdeni
A teljes oldal letölthető innen egy rar fájlban.
Előre is köszönöm a segítséget!
-
Agony
aktív tag
válasz
fordfairlane
#13905
üzenetére
Igazad volt, a rengeteg <form>-ban akadt el. Kipucoltam és szépen átmegy minden.
A karakterkészletet átraktam közép-európaira, így már az ékezetek is átmennek.Köszönöm szépen!

-
Agony
aktív tag
válasz
19.Norbika
#13906
üzenetére
Köszönom a gyors infokat.
Norbika
Szerencsére nem állítottam, hogy jó, 100%-ig amatőr vagyok hozzá, de bírom a kritikát.
fordfairlane
$HTTP_POST_VARS cseréje $_POST -re működött, most a rendező átjön, a többi meg gondolom a sok form miatt akad el, de azokat is kipucolom mindjárt.Még az ékezetek vannak elveszve de az gondolom a kódoláson múlik.
Minden esetre köszönöm az észrevételeket!

-
Agony
aktív tag
Sziasztok!
Egy kis szakértői supportra lenne szükségem PHP mailezés kapcsán, mert kissé elvesztem.
Írtam egy végtelenül egyszerű 1 oldalas html oldalt, ami lényegében egy űrlap és jelentkezési lapként funkcionál, mert eddig minden információt ömlesztve cetliken, telefonon kaptunk és szeretném leegyszerűsíteni a folyamatot.
Az oldal itt található: http://vomnatkai.atw.hu/test
Az oldalon az Elküldés gomb el is küldi a PHP-n keresztül a levelet, a mezőknek megadott értékeket viszont nem veszi át, csak a címeket küldi el... pl.: Rendező neve:
Hol hibáztam?

Előre is köszönöm a segítségeketet!
A fileok innen letölthetők (1 html, 1 php): HTML+PHP
Új hozzászólás Aktív témák
- ÚJ+Hiányos Trust Gaming GXT 980 Redex Bolti ár:15k INGYEN FOXPOST
- DJI OSMO MOBILE 7p gimbal kiváló állapotban eladó
- ÚJ Lenovo Go Wireless Multi-Device Mouse (Storm Grey) Bolti ár:15k INGYEN FOXPOST
- PlayStation 4 Pro 1TB SW:12.00 + JB lemez, frissen pasztázva, 6 hó garanciával, Bp-i üzletből eladó!
- ÚJ HP 430 Multi-Device Wireless Mouse Bolti ár:10k INGYEN FOXPOST
- Apple iPhone 11 64GB, Kártyafüggetlen, 1 Év Garanciával
- GYÖNYÖRŰ iPhone 13 mini 128GB Starlight -1 ÉV GARANCIA -Kártyafüggetlen, MS3892, 100% Akkumulátor
- Apple MacBook Air 13 M1 8GB 256GB magyar bill 1 év garancia
- Apple iPhone 13 Pro Max Graphite ProMotion 120 Hz, Pro kamerák 256 GB-100%-3 hó gari!
- HIBÁTLAN iPhone 13 mini 128GB Blue -1 ÉV GARANCIA - Kártyafüggetlen, MS3139, 100% Akkumulátor
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est





